Registration has begun for parents of students admitted in 2026 to grade six in schools and madrasas, and to the first year of higher secondary and Alim courses for the 2025–26 academic year, to receive stipends from the Prime Minister’s Education Assistance Trust through the mobile financial service Nagad. The registration process will continue until May 7, 2026, through the official portal where guardians must log in and enter student and socioeconomic information accurately.

For stipend disbursement, the selected guardian’s National ID must be used to register the SIM and open a Nagad account, which will bear the name of the parent chosen as guardian. Nagad has previously distributed these stipends successfully. According to Nagad’s Chief Corporate Affairs Officer Md. Samsul Islam, the service has been effectively delivering various government allowances and stipends under social safety programs, earning public trust for its accessibility and low cash-out charges.

In the 2024–25 fiscal year, the government distributed social safety allowances worth 9,000 crore taka through Nagad, and the amount is expected to increase in the current fiscal year.
